Output 523950cf2271deed82927b3faae268adae52d6a02d0815f8e015429f521f9423:1

value
13954158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fbf4954637978f5d52e844aaa373b22275deb7 OP_EQUAL
address
3QCwyuHfoLgXf91KiNY96FzvrmymRDxESB
transaction
523950cf2271deed82927b3faae268adae52d6a02d0815f8e015429f521f9423
spent
true